Welcome to the forums.
I have three of the 1990FXps. The bezel is 6.9mm, you won't absoluetly won't notice the bezels while gaming, at least in FPSs. Somtimes i notice them a little bit when watching movies.
image quality is superb, however i've had some problems with one of the monitors.
